Will Smith, a Hollywood star, raised eyebrows after a steamy performance with Spanish popstar India Martinez in Miami on February 20.
At Univision’s 37th Premio Lo Nuestro Awards, the duo performed a cover of their collaboration “First Love”. During the performance, the pair performed a choreography in which both stars appeared to kiss before Martinez walked away. Later in the song, Smith and the popstar recreated the scene, with Martinez bringing the actor closer.
Martinez posted a video of the moment on Instagram with the caption, “I want that first passion / I want them first hugs / I want them hard cries / I want that FIRST LOVE,” referring to the song’s lyrics.
The apparent kiss was planned, but many fans found Smith’s actions “inappropriate,” even for entertainment purposes.

Martinez later posted a photo on Instagram, with one shot showing her hugging Smith and wrapping her legs around him.
It is worth noting that the actor has been separated from his wife, Jada Pinkett Smith, since 2016. Their separation comes nearly two decades after they married in 1997. While sources claim they were living independently, Will and Jada “are still together,” according to PEOPLE.
Despite their separation, both have expressed a strong bond with each other and their family, with Will describing Jada as “one of the most gangsta ride-or-die’s” he is ever had.
Smith and MartÃnez have not directly addressed the controversy surrounding their performance. However, both artists have posted clips and photos from the event to their social media accounts.
